  7. Olin was born March 22, 1955, in Stockholm, Sweden, the youngest of three children of actors Britta Holmberg (1921–2004) and Stig Olin (1920–2008). She studied acting at Sweden's National Academy of Dramatic Art from 1976 to 1979. In October 1974, at age 19, Olin was crowned Miss Scandinavia in Helsinki, Finland.
